The Engineering and Design Standards of Modern Emergency Vehicles

The manufacturing and design of emergency response vehicles form a highly specialized niche within the automotive and healthcare sectors. The Ambulance Services Market relies entirely on these complex mobile clinics to deliver life-saving interventions. The engineering of an ambulance is a delicate balance of ergonomics, patient safety, and vehicular performance, governed by strict regional standards that dictate how these vehicles look and operate.

The structural foundation of these vehicles varies by continent. The classic usa ambulance (often referred to as a Type I or Type III) utilizes a separate box module mounted onto a light-duty truck or cutaway van chassis. This robust build contrasts with the typical european ambulance, which often favors the Type II integrated van design to maximize maneuverability in tight urban corridors. Similarly, a united kingdom ambulance frequently utilizes panel vans equipped with highly customized, crash-tested interior cabinetry designed to keep paramedics safe during high-speed transit.

 

Space is the most critical commodity inside an emergency vehicle. Therefore, the dimensions of ambulance patient compartments are strictly regulated to ensure adequate room for CPR, intubation, and equipment storage. Because of these requirements, a standard us ambulance is typically much wider and heavier than its international counterparts. In special circumstances, agencies require the biggest ambulance available—often custom-built heavy-duty freight trucks—to serve as mobile command centers or bariatric transport units.

Emerging economies have different engineering priorities. An indian ambulance must prioritize cooling systems and durable suspension to handle extreme heat and uneven roads, often sacrificing interior space for practical mobility. Meanwhile, an ambulance in mexico might be engineered with reinforced chassis components to traverse difficult mountainous regions. In contrast, standardized europe ambulances adhere strictly to the EN 1789 European standard, which unifies crash-testing and design requirements across the continent, ensuring a uniform level of safety and engineering excellence in the global market.
